(bases 1 to 6217) ;RA Kapitonov,V.V. and Jurka,J. ;RT ATGP10_I, an internal portion of the ATGP10 gypsy-like retrovirus. ;RL Repbase Reports 1:(3) p. 30 (2001) ;XX ;CC ATGP10_I is an internal portion of ATGP10, a gypsy-like ;CC retrovirus which was integrated into the genome long time ago; its LTRs ;CC (deposited in Repbase as ATGP10LTR) are 90% identical to each other. ;CC Two ORFs, which have encoded GAG and POL polyproteins, are saturated ;CC by false stop codons and frame shifts. ;XX ;DR Positions 59417 65633 Accession No AC022456 GenBank (rel. 124.0) ;XX ;SQ Sequence 6217 BP; 1867 A;
